Chinese propaganda and disinformation in Belgium, Europe, and beyond

24.11.2020

Tuesday, 24th November 2020, 16:00 – 17:00 (CET – Brussels time)

Interference, intimidation, disinformation, political and economic pressure: these are all strategies used by the Chinese Communist Party (CCP) today in Belgium, Europe and beyond in order to advance Beijing’s “objective reality” and hegemonic agenda across areas such as research, think tanks, and worldwide media. The webinar will hence focus particularly on the disinformation and propaganda strategies used by the CCP today in Belgium, Europe and beyond.

The discussion is organised in cooperation with the U.S. Embassy to Belgium and the U.S. Mission to the European Union.
